"Tax and Spend Moderate." "Typical, Washington, Lawyer." These are characterizations that the two candidates for the Republican nomination for Texas' open U.S. Senate seat have been slinging at each other leading up to the July 31st run-off. Yet Ashley Cruseturner, from McLennan Community College, tells KWBU's Becky Fogel that Dewhurst and Cruz really aren't that different.
